Kashmiris unafraid of death: Former Chief RAW

NEW DELHI (May 5, 2017): Day by day the situation for India is getting worse in Occupied Kashmir, while Former RAW chief has also come forward to show the mirror to Modi government, as A. S. Dulat said that the whole Valley has stood against India, not just youth, but female have also started to throw stone on Indian forces, adding that there is no fear of death in Kashmiri people.

RAW former chief has also come forward to show mirror to Modi government regarding Occupied Kashmir’s situation. He said that the situation in Occupied Kashmir today was not like that in past. The condition of India was not worse to the extent when armed struggle was at its peak during 90s.

Talking to Indian Express, Former Chief A. S. Dulat said that the situation is gradually getting worse and the atmosphere  of Occupied Kashmir has changed. Kashmiri youth is out of control, as Occupied Kashmir was not given its deserved facilities.

A. S. Dulat told that hopelessness and deprivation among people has crossed its limit and people of Kashmir are annoyed with India to such extent that they have no fear of death.
